‘Build Up’ Group B.D.U to Tour 24 Cities Worldwide Following the Release of Debut Album ‘Wishpool’

B.D.U

Winner of Mnet’s audition program ‘Build Up: Vocal Boy Group Survival’, B.D.U, is announcing exciting activities ahead of their official debut.

As they recently announced their first world tour, the group is focusing on both the domestic and worldwide music markets.

B.D.U is set to embark on their inaugural world tour named Tour for Wishpool: Flash & Light, spanning America, Canada, South America, and Europe for approximately two months from August to October. 

The tour will involve traveling across the globe to connect with fans worldwide.

B.D.U was created through the Mnet audition program ‘Build Up: Vocal Boy Group Survival.’ The team’s name, ‘Boys Define Universe’, represents the combination of four individuals with distinct personalities coming together to form a whole new universe.

Furthermore, B.D.U is set to make their official music industry debut with the release of their first mini album Wishpool on June 26.

They will kick off their world tour in New York and New Jersey in August, then head to Chicago, Atlanta, Dallas, Minneapolis, Denver, San Francisco, Los Angeles, Canada, Peru, Colombia, Brazil, Chile, Ecuador, Mexico, Germany, and the Netherlands. 

In total, they will tour 24 cities, including stops in Poland, France, England, Spain, and Italy.

B.D.U’s debut mini album Wishpool will drop on multiple music platforms at 6 PM on June 26.
